Pacini Lubel will present the work of ceramists, Ronna Neuenschwander and Baba Wague Diakite in the East Gallery from May 3 through June 2, 2007.

Ronna Neuenschwander will exhibit a series of sculpture that enliven the cultural divide between her native America and the birthplace, Mali, of her husband, Baba Wague Diakite. The sculpture will incorporate a clear African influence, elongated mythical 4 legged figures will be brought to life while animal/human like forms stand guard.

Baba Wague Diakite will create a series of wall mounted ceramic plates that tell fables, tales and/ or stories that harken to his native Mali in addition to some large scale sculpture. The large scale sculpture will utilize the form of vessels and "fantasy" like figures that clearly are representative to his native land of Mali.

Ronna Neuenschwander and Baba Wague Diakite have exhibited their work nationally and internationally and their work is represented in numerous public institutions. Please join the artists for First Thursday on May 3rd from 6:00pm to 8:00 pm.
